Avoiding the Worst-Case Scenario
Editorial, Washington Post | October 6, 2008
Efforts to address carbon emissions must be undertaken with exigency. ++ Developing countries like China, India and Brazil are responsible for half of all carbon emissions worldwide; their output has doubled over the past two decades. ++ 8.47 gigatons of emissions were released in 2007, up 2.9 percent over 2006. ++ Polluters will not change their energy policy until the US takes action. ++ The US has to set an example by reducing greenhouse gas emissions, pushing to put a price on carbon, and by introducing alternative energy resources.
